1985 Chevrolet S-10 review from North America
"Great truck, I would buy one again in a heartbeat!"
What things have gone wrong with the car?
This truck was purchased new by my father. He gave it to me with 132,000 miles on it.
During this time, outside of a fuel pump, speedometer and clutch and a couple emissions components (all went out when this truck had 150,000 or more miles on it) it just had normal things wear out at normal intervals (starter, alternator, tires, brakes, etc.)
The odometer did stick for a few thousand miles, then suddenly start working again. Since the trip odometer had broken at this time, I have no idea the exact number of miles it was broken for, I would guess around 4000 miles were not accounted for.
This truck may not have been fancy, may have ridden rough and had pedals that were hard to push, but it was the most reliable vehicle I have ever owned (even with 150,000 and more miles on it).
